The average cost for a BMW X5 brake pad replacement is between $464 and $507. Labor costs are estimated between $148 and $186 while parts are priced between $316 and $321. This range does not include taxes and fees, and does not factor in your specific model year or unique location. Related repairs may also be needed.

Are BMW brakes easy to change?
Changing just pads is easy. You jack the car, remove the wheel, remove brake hardware, remove a slider pin bolt, remove old pads, compress piston, add new pads, bolt in slider, add brake hardware, reinstall sensor, install wheel. Done. If you have fixed caliper (sport) brakes, then it’s even easier.

Can you replace brake pads without replacing rotors?
Yes, but it depends on the condition of your brake rotors. If they aren’t damaged or thinned beyond the discard thickness, you can definitely change just the worn brake pads. What’s discard thickness? It’s the minimum thickness for rotors, as specified by the rotor or vehicle manufacturer.

How long can you drive after brake pad warning light BMW?
The warning is supposed to come on at about 3mm of pad remaining, and new pads usually come with about 8mm of pad, so you can easily have 30% pad life remaining which may be good for another 10-20k miles.
Do you need to change rotors with brake pads BMW?
Due to the normal amount of mileage we get from the OEM pads, it is usually a good idea to just change rotors at the same time. Otherwise your rotors will be passed minimum wear and need to be replaced before your new pads do. Normally, it is a bad idea to replace rotors and not pads.

Do front brakes wear out faster than rear brakes?
Your front brake pads will also wear down faster than your rear pads. The front of your vehicle handles a lot more weight transfer as you brake, causing more wear. Over time heat and friction also contribute to brake pad wear. Which axle your brakes are on will also influence how much wear and tear your pads sustain.

How do you change brake pads without removing calipers?
Cleaning the caliper components is a good idea but yes you can replace the pads by not removing the calipers. Remove the contoured sheet metal cover at the rear of the rotor, remove the cross pin and the old pads pull out.
